From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ville =?iso-8859-1?Q?Syrj=E4l=E4?= Subject: Re: [PATCH 1/8] drm/i915: Remove checks for clone config with LVDS in ILK+ dpll code Date: Mon, 14 Mar 2016 16:02:21 +0200 Message-ID: <20160314140221.GP4329@intel.com> References: <1457945747-2161-1-git-send-email-ander.conselvan.de.oliveira@intel.com> <1457945747-2161-2-git-send-email-ander.conselvan.de.oliveira@intel.com> <20160314135158.GN4329@intel.com> <1457963754.2711.17.camel@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mga09.intel.com (mga09.intel.com [134.134.136.24]) by gabe.freedesktop.org (Postfix) with ESMTP id DF7BF89FC9 for ; Mon, 14 Mar 2016 14:02:24 +0000 (UTC) Content-Disposition: inline In-Reply-To: <1457963754.2711.17.camel@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: "Conselvan De Oliveira, Ander" Cc: "intel-gfx@lists.freedesktop.org" List-Id: intel-gfx@lists.freedesktop.org T24gTW9uLCBNYXIgMTQsIDIwMTYgYXQgMDE6NTU6NDlQTSArMDAwMCwgQ29uc2VsdmFuIERlIE9s aXZlaXJhLCBBbmRlciB3cm90ZToKPiBPbiBNb24sIDIwMTYtMDMtMTQgYXQgMTU6NTEgKzAyMDAs IFZpbGxlIFN5cmrDpGzDpCB3cm90ZToKPiA+IE9uIE1vbiwgTWFyIDE0LCAyMDE2IGF0IDEwOjU1 OjQwQU0gKzAyMDAsIEFuZGVyIENvbnNlbHZhbiBkZSBPbGl2ZWlyYSB3cm90ZToKPiA+ID4gTFZE UyBpcyBub3QgY2xvbmVhYmxlLCBzbyB0aGUgY2hlY2sgaXMgdW5uZWNlc3NhcnkuIFJlbW92aW5n IGl0IG1ha2VzCj4gPiA+IHRoZSBzdXJyb3VkaW5nIGNvZGUgYSBiaXQgc2ltcGxlci4KPiA+ID4g Cj4gPiA+IFNpZ25lZC1vZmYtYnk6IEFuZGVyIENvbnNlbHZhbiBkZSBPbGl2ZWlyYSA8Cj4gPiA+ IGFuZGVyLmNvbnNlbHZhbi5kZS5vbGl2ZWlyYUBpbnRlbC5jb20+Cj4gPiA+IC0tLQo+ID4gPiAg ZHJpdm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fZGlzcGxheS5jIHwgMzEgKysrKy0tLS0tLS0tLS0t LS0tLS0tLS0tLS0tLS0tLQo+ID4gPiAgMSBmaWxlIGNoYW5nZWQsIDQgaW5zZXJ0aW9ucygrKSwg MjcgZGVsZXRpb25zKC0pCj4gPiA+IAo+ID4gPiBkaWZmIC0tZ2l0IGEvZHJpdmVycy9ncHUvZHJt L2k5MTUvaW50ZWxfZGlzcGxheS5jCj4gPiA+IGIvZHJpdmVycy9ncHUvZHJtL2k5MTUvaW50ZWxf ZGlzcGxheS5jCj4gPiA+IGluZGV4IDJkMTUxYWQuLmU3ZDY1ODQgMTAwNjQ0Cj4gPiA+IC0tLSBh L2RyaXZlcnMvZ3B1L2RybS9pOTE1L2ludGVsX2Rpc3BsYXkuYwo+ID4gPiArKysgYi9kcml2ZXJz L2dwdS9kcm0vaTkxNS9pbnRlbF9kaXNwbGF5LmMKPiA+ID4gQEAgLTg1OTMsMzAgKzg1OTMsOSBA QCBzdGF0aWMgaW50IGlyb25sYWtlX2dldF9yZWZjbGsoc3RydWN0Cj4gPiA+IGludGVsX2NydGNf c3RhdGUgKmNydGNfc3RhdGUpCj4gPiA+ICB7Cj4gPiA+ICAJc3RydWN0IGRybV9kZXZpY2UgKmRl diA9IGNydGNfc3RhdGUtPmJhc2UuY3J0Yy0+ZGV2Owo+ID4gPiAgCXN0cnVjdCBkcm1faTkxNV9w cml2YXRlICpkZXZfcHJpdiA9IGRldi0+ZGV2X3ByaXZhdGU7Cj4gPiA+IC0Jc3RydWN0IGRybV9h dG9taWNfc3RhdGUgKnN0YXRlID0gY3J0Y19zdGF0ZS0+YmFzZS5zdGF0ZTsKPiA+ID4gLQlzdHJ1 Y3QgZHJtX2Nvbm5lY3RvciAqY29ubmVjdG9yOwo+ID4gPiAtCXN0cnVjdCBkcm1fY29ubmVjdG9y X3N0YXRlICpjb25uZWN0b3Jfc3RhdGU7Cj4gPiA+IC0Jc3RydWN0IGludGVsX2VuY29kZXIgKmVu Y29kZXI7Cj4gPiA+IC0JaW50IG51bV9jb25uZWN0b3JzID0gMCwgaTsKPiA+ID4gLQlib29sIGlz X2x2ZHMgPSBmYWxzZTsKPiA+ID4gLQo+ID4gPiAtCWZvcl9lYWNoX2Nvbm5lY3Rvcl9pbl9zdGF0 ZShzdGF0ZSwgY29ubmVjdG9yLCBjb25uZWN0b3Jfc3RhdGUsIGkpIHsKPiA+ID4gLQkJaWYgKGNv bm5lY3Rvcl9zdGF0ZS0+Y3J0YyAhPSBjcnRjX3N0YXRlLT5iYXNlLmNydGMpCj4gPiA+IC0JCQlj b250aW51ZTsKPiA+ID4gLQo+ID4gPiAtCQllbmNvZGVyID0gdG9faW50ZWxfZW5jb2Rlcihjb25u ZWN0b3Jfc3RhdGUtPmJlc3RfZW5jb2Rlcik7Cj4gPiA+IC0KPiA+ID4gLQkJc3dpdGNoIChlbmNv ZGVyLT50eXBlKSB7Cj4gPiA+IC0JCWNhc2UgSU5URUxfT1VUUFVUX0xWRFM6Cj4gPiA+IC0JCQlp c19sdmRzID0gdHJ1ZTsKPiA+ID4gLQkJCWJyZWFrOwo+ID4gPiAtCQlkZWZhdWx0Ogo+ID4gPiAt CQkJYnJlYWs7Cj4gPiA+IC0JCX0KPiA+ID4gLQkJbnVtX2Nvbm5lY3RvcnMrKzsKPiA+ID4gLQl9 Cj4gPiA+ICAKPiA+ID4gLQlpZiAoaXNfbHZkcyAmJiBpbnRlbF9wYW5lbF91c2Vfc3NjKGRldl9w cml2KSAmJiBudW1fY29ubmVjdG9ycyA8IDIpCj4gPiA+IHsKPiA+IAo+ID4gV2UgaGF2ZSB0aGUg ZXhhY3Qgc2FtZSBjaGVja3MgaW4gdGhlIGdtY2ggY29kZSBhcyB3ZWxsLiBGb3IgY29uc2lzdGVu Y3kKPiA+IHlvdSBzaG91bGQgY2hhbmdlIHRob3NlIGFzIHdlbGwuCj4gCj4gVHJ1ZS4gV291bGQg aXQgYmUgb2sgaW4gYSBmb2xsb3ctdXAgcGF0Y2g/IEkgZGlkIHRoYXQgdG9kYXkgbm93IHRoYXQg SSBzdGFydGVkCj4gZG9pbmcgc29tZSBjbGVhbiB1cHMgZm9yIGk5eHhfY3J0Y19jb21wdXRlX2Ns b2NrKCkuIElmIG5vdCwgSSBjYW4gcmVzZW5kLgoKRm9sbG93dXAgaXMgZmluZSBieSBtZS4gSSBo YWQgc29tZSBkcGxsIGNvZGUgdW5pZmljYXRpb24gcGF0Y2hlcyBpbiBteQpsdmRzX2Rvd25jbG9j ayBicmFuY2ggdG9vLCBmZWVsIGZyZWUgdG8gc3RlYWwgYW55IGlmIHlvdSB0aGluayB0aGV5IGFy ZQpoZWxwZnVsLiBIb3BpbmcgSSBjYW4gcmVkdWNlIHRoYXQgYnJhbmNoIGFzIG11Y2ggYXMgcG9z c3VibGUgYmVmb3JlIEkKc3RhcnQgYm9tYmluZyB0aGUgbGlzdCB3aXRoIGl0IDpQCgo+IAo+IFRo YW5rcywKPiBBbmRlcgo+IAo+ID4gCj4gPiA+ICsJaWYgKGludGVsX3BpcGVfd2lsbF9oYXZlX3R5 cGUoY3J0Y19zdGF0ZSwgSU5URUxfT1VUUFVUX0xWRFMpICYmCj4gPiA+ICsJICAgIGludGVsX3Bh bmVsX3VzZV9zc2MoZGV2X3ByaXYpKSB7Cj4gPiA+ICAJCURSTV9ERUJVR19LTVMoInVzaW5nIFNT QyByZWZlcmVuY2UgY2xvY2sgb2YgJWQga0h6XG4iLAo+ID4gPiAgCQkJICAgICAgZGV2X3ByaXYt PnZidC5sdmRzX3NzY19mcmVxKTsKPiA+ID4gIAkJcmV0dXJuIGRldl9wcml2LT52YnQubHZkc19z c2NfZnJlcTsKPiA+ID4gQEAgLTg4NDIsNyArODgyMSw3IEBAIHN0YXRpYyB1aW50MzJfdCBpcm9u bGFrZV9jb21wdXRlX2RwbGwoc3RydWN0Cj4gPiA+IGludGVsX2NydGMgKmludGVsX2NydGMsCj4g PiA+ICAJc3RydWN0IGRybV9jb25uZWN0b3Jfc3RhdGUgKmNvbm5lY3Rvcl9zdGF0ZTsKPiA+ID4g IAlzdHJ1Y3QgaW50ZWxfZW5jb2RlciAqZW5jb2RlcjsKPiA+ID4gIAl1aW50MzJfdCBkcGxsOwo+ ID4gPiAtCWludCBmYWN0b3IsIG51bV9jb25uZWN0b3JzID0gMCwgaTsKPiA+ID4gKwlpbnQgZmFj dG9yLCBpOwo+ID4gPiAgCWJvb2wgaXNfbHZkcyA9IGZhbHNlLCBpc19zZHZvID0gZmFsc2U7Cj4g PiA+ICAKPiA+ID4gIAlmb3JfZWFjaF9jb25uZWN0b3JfaW5fc3RhdGUoc3RhdGUsIGNvbm5lY3Rv ciwgY29ubmVjdG9yX3N0YXRlLCBpKSB7Cj4gPiA+IEBAIC04ODYyLDggKzg4NDEsNiBAQCBzdGF0 aWMgdWludDMyX3QgaXJvbmxha2VfY29tcHV0ZV9kcGxsKHN0cnVjdAo+ID4gPiBpbnRlbF9jcnRj ICppbnRlbF9jcnRjLAo+ID4gPiAgCQlkZWZhdWx0Ogo+ID4gPiAgCQkJYnJlYWs7Cj4gPiA+ICAJ CX0KPiA+ID4gLQo+ID4gPiAtCQludW1fY29ubmVjdG9ycysrOwo+ID4gPiAgCX0KPiA+ID4gIAo+ ID4gPiAgCS8qIEVuYWJsZSBhdXRvdHVuaW5nIG9mIHRoZSBQTEwgY2xvY2sgKGlmIHBlcm1pc3Np YmxlKSAqLwo+ID4gPiBAQCAtODkxNyw3ICs4ODk0LDcgQEAgc3RhdGljIHVpbnQzMl90IGlyb25s YWtlX2NvbXB1dGVfZHBsbChzdHJ1Y3QKPiA+ID4gaW50ZWxfY3J0YyAqaW50ZWxfY3J0YywKPiA+ ID4gIAkJYnJlYWs7Cj4gPiA+ICAJfQo+ID4gPiAgCj4gPiA+IC0JaWYgKGlzX2x2ZHMgJiYgaW50 ZWxfcGFuZWxfdXNlX3NzYyhkZXZfcHJpdikgJiYgbnVtX2Nvbm5lY3RvcnMgPCAyKQo+ID4gPiAr CWlmIChpc19sdmRzICYmIGludGVsX3BhbmVsX3VzZV9zc2MoZGV2X3ByaXYpKQo+ID4gPiAgCQlk cGxsIHw9IFBMTEJfUkVGX0lOUFVUX1NQUkVBRFNQRUNUUlVNSU47Cj4gPiA+ICAJZWxzZQo+ID4g PiAgCQlkcGxsIHw9IFBMTF9SRUZfSU5QVVRfRFJFRkNMSzsKPiA+ID4gLS0gCj4gPiA+IDIuNC4z Cj4gPiA+IAo+ID4gPiBfX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fXwo+ID4gPiBJbnRlbC1nZnggbWFpbGluZyBsaXN0Cj4gPiA+IEludGVsLWdmeEBsaXN0cy5m cmVlZGVza3RvcC5vcmcKPiA+ID4gaHR0cHM6Ly9saXN0cy5mcmVlZGVza3RvcC5vcmcvbWFpbG1h bi9saXN0aW5mby9pbnRlbC1nZngKPiA+IAoKLS0gClZpbGxlIFN5cmrDpGzDpApJbnRlbCBPVEMK X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X18KSW50ZWwtZ2Z4 IG1haWxpbmcgbGlzdApJbnRlbC1nZnhAbGlzdHMuZnJlZWRlc2t0b3Aub3JnCmh0dHBzOi8vbGlz dH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8vaW50ZWwtZ2Z4Cg==